I have a 1997 755 with a 70 FEL that works fine except the dump function is quite slow. Any suggestions?
 
   / JD 70 loader #2  
If you push out the hinge pins, do the cylinders advance and retract together and at much higher speed? If you have quick disconnects, look for one that's not seated properly. Also, try switching the raise/lower with dump connections and see if the problem goes with the hose lines. On my 80 loader, a pinched metal line on the cross tube was the culprit. Its either oil flow or a restriction. See if you can isolate it. If you have another cylinder lying around, try it on the dump circuit. If the cylinders don't match each other "speed wise" and you've eliminated any problem lines or disconnect fittings that are loose - the slowest cylinder might have an internal leak and the hyd fluid is not properly pressurizing the cylinder.
